Review of "Throwing Shade" 2/3/17
Airs Tuesdays 10:30/9:30c on TVLAND

The best description I can think of for this show is a gay "Daily Show."  I hope no one is offended by that. There are two hosts, and one of them is a gay man, Brian, and the other is a straight woman, Erin.  They both try to be very funny and outrageous, sort of in-your-face, energetic humor about today's issues. It definitely has a liberal bent. I watched the first episode and thought they were trying a little too hard. It was funny, but not hilarious.  Besides sitting at a desk and introducing "news" segments, they also have skits with their friends (other comedians), some of which will be very familiar to you (such as Will Ferrell). Apparently they previously had a comedy podcast and then web series, similar to this show.

Right now, there are many political talk shows (too many, really), especially ones from the left point of view.  It'll be interesting to see if this one is successful or not. I don't think TVLAND has ever had a talk show before, let alone a political comedy one.

Comedy is very subjective. What's funny to one person may not be funny to another. Check it out and see if you like it.

Season two of the Grade-A “Teachers,” starring the improv group The Katydids, returns at 10pm ET/PT, followed by Throwing Shade” at 10:30pm ET/PT – the clever, timely, and boundary-pushing new late night series based on the popular podcast and Funny or Die web series hosted by Erin Gibson and Bryan Safi.
 
 
Throwing Shade,” based on the hit podcast and Funny Or Die web series, is hosted by Erin Gibson (Emmy® nominated for “Gay of Thrones,” “Parks and Recreation”) and Bryan Safi (“Modern Family,” “Superstore”), who will bring their unique perspective to the hottest topics of today – from politics, feminism and gay rights to the latest celebrity nonsense – in front of a live studio audience. Gibson and Safi serve as executive producers, along with showrunner Charlie Siskel (“Tosh.0,” “Review”). Joe Farrell, Andrew Steele and Anna Wenger are also executive producers for Funny or Die.
